Package: release.debian.org Severity: normal User: release.debian.org@packages.debian.org Usertags: transition Dear Release Team, I would like to update kodi in unstable to the 18.x branch and this involves updating reverse dependencies, too. The following source packages need source updates: kodi-pvr-argustv kodi-pvr-dvbviewer kodi-pvr-hdhomerun kodi-pvr-iptvsimple kodi-pvr-mediaportal-tvserver kodi-pvr-mythtv kodi-pvr-nextpvr kodi-pvr-njoy kodi-pvr-vdr-vnsi kodi-pvr-vuplus kodi-pvr-wmc kodi-visualization-spectrum kodiplatform Most of the packages are maintained by me under Multimedia Team's umbrella. I have already uploaded kodi to experimental and prepared most of the source packages for uploading them to unstable. I've also already performed the transition in Ubuntu. In terms of 'ben' lingo, the transition has the following parameters: Affected: .depends ~ /\b(libkodiplatform17|libkodiplatform16)\b/ Good: .depends ~ /\b(libkodiplatform17)\b/ Bad: .depends ~ /\b(libkodiplatform16)\b/ Cheers, Balint
